Introduction

The ISO-813 is a bus-type isolated 12-bits A/D board for PC/AT compatible computers. It's isolation range is increased to 3000 VDC and extend the application field to real industrial application. It is backward compatible to 813 families. Comparing to PCL-813 or ACL-813. The ISO-813 features a 12-bits analog-to-digital converter ,32 AI channels.

Hardware
Connector Female DB37 x 1
Analog Input
Channels 32 single-ended
Range Gain: 0.5,1, 2, 4, 8, 16
Bipolar Range: ±10 V, ±5 V, ±2.5 V, ±1.25 V, ±0.625V
Unipolar Range: 0 ~ 10 V, 0 ~ 5 V, 0 ~ 2.5 V, 0 ~ 1.25 V, 0 ~ 0.625 V, 0 ~ 0.3125 V
Resolution 12-bit
Accuracy 0.01% of FSR ±1 LSB @ 25 °C, ± 10 V
Sampling Rate 10 kS/s. Max.
Input Impedance 10 MΩ/6 Pf
Overvoltage Protection Continuous ±35 Vp-p
Zero Drift ±25 ppm/°C of FSR
Trigger Mode Software
Isolation 3000 Vrms (Bus Type)
Data Transfer Polling
PC Bus
Type ISA
Data Bus 8-bit
Power
Consumption 850 mA @ +5 V
Mechanical
Dimensions (mm) 96 x 174 x 22 (W x L x D)
Environment
Operating Temperature 0 ~ +60°C
Storage Temperature -20 ~ +70°C
Humidity 5 ~ 85% RH, Non-condensing
